Preheat oven to 375 degrees F & lightly grease a 9 x 5 loaf pan. Set aside.
To a large mixing bowl, add the flour, baking powder, salt, sugar, 3 Tbs melted butter, and beer and stir until smooth (some lumps are okay).
Pour batter into prepared pan and smooth to the edges. Drizzle with remaining 3 Tbs melted butter.
Bake for 45-50 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
For even more flavor, brush on 1-2 Tbs melted butter once it’s finished cooking.
Notes
Best when served warm with butter and jam. If you have self-rising flour, you can use that instead of all-purpose flour. Just make sure to omit the baking powder and salt. Those two ingredients are already in your self-rising flour. This also applies to wheat flour. Just be aware that with wheat flour, it will result in a denser bread.Store 3-5 days at room temperature. You can refrigerate it for 7-10 days in an airtight container.
